101 Loves of My Life

Here's a truly fun exercise to get you writing. On a sheet of paper write out 101 things, people, etc. that you love or enjoy.

Some examples of items you may want to include are:
* the members of your family
* friends
* your pets
* a blank notebook/journal
* the trees when the leaves are changing colors
* when I wake up on a snowy morning and find schools closed
* devils food cake with cream white icing
* etc.

Get creative! It doesn't have to be 101 thing you love, but could be 101 things you want to do before your die. Another option is 101 places you want to visit.

Have fun with this one. I've made a scrapbook page showing my 101 Loves of My Life. See the photo below.
